Re: pin to hold clutch arm in place GONE!

All of my engines had dowel pins in this area but a TENSION PIN would be BETTER and make it less likely to fall out. I doubt your original pin fell out and instead think it was never installed at hte factory.

Perhaps another item to consider when prepping a new build just to be safe. Stuff happens.
